Advanced Quilting Techniques, with Ruth and Marti. This is Part 1 of a two-part class. If you're pretty confident in your basic skills, but have questions about or have had problems with some more challenging techniques, this is the class for you. Students will be using Edyta Sitar's "Quilter's Patch" book as a guide, though Ruth and Marti will sometimes use different construction methods than the book for the blocks you'll be working on.







Introduction to Quilting, with Ruth. This is a very popular class! Ruth teaches students the basics of quilting, all the way down to the kinds of fabric, thread, and tools you should be using. You'll make three simple projects over the course of this multi-week class, and you'll leave class with a lot more confidence.









Wool Snowman Ornaments, with Deanna. Yes, it's still summer, but if you want to get your holiday gifts made, you have to start now. These are easy, yet beautiful, ornaments, perfect for gift-giving, or to have for your own tree.
